    # STH81002Z - 1550nm Laser in Coaxial TO-Package

    ## Overview
    · Designed for fiber-optic networks.
    · Multi-Quantum Well laser diode.
    · Supports bit rates up to 1 Gbit/s.
    · Includes a ternary photodiode for monitoring radiant power.
    · Hermetically sealed, TO-18 similar package.
    · Integrated Silicon-Optics for high coupling efficiencies.

    ## Maximum Ratings
    Parameter Symbol Value Unit
    Operating Temperature T<sub>C</sub> -40…+85 °C
    Storage Temperature T<sub>stg</sub> -40…+85 °C
    Soldering Temperature T<sub>S</sub> 260 °C
    Direct Forward Current I<sub>F max</sub> 120 mA
    Radiant Power CW Φ<sub>e</sub> 10 mW
    Reverse Voltage V<sub>R max</sub> 2 V
    Monitor Diode Reverse Voltage V<sub>R max</sub> 10 V

    ## Characteristics
    Parameter Symbol Value Unit
    Optical Output Power Φ<sub>e</sub> >6 mW
    Emission Wavelength (Φ<sub>e</sub> = 3mW) λ 1510…1590 nm
    Spectral Bandwidth (Φ<sub>e</sub> = 3mW) Δλ <5 nm
    Threshold Current I<sub>th</sub> <15 mA
    Forward Voltage (Φ<sub>e</sub> = 3mW) V<sub>F</sub> <1.5 V
    Radiant Power at Threshold Φ<sub>eth</sub> <200 µW
    Slope Efficiency η >200 mW/A
    Differential Series Resistance r<sub>S</sub> <8 Ω
    Rise/Fall Time t<sub>R</sub>, t<sub>F</sub> <1 ns
    Dark Current (V<sub>R</sub>=5V, Φ<sub>e</sub>=0) I<sub>R</sub> <500 nA
    Photocurrent (Φ<sub>e</sub>=3mW) I<sub>P</sub> 150…1500 µA

    ## Ordering Information
    · Type: STH81002Z
    · Ordering Code: Q62702-Pxxxx
    · Custom pinouts available on request.
